A vivid chuckle
A sparkle in the eye
A smile of innocence
Betimes a tearful cry
The joy on my face
Was clear and pure
Undiluted by motives
Impeccant for sure
But as time passed by
The artlessness faded
Everything had a motive
With selfishness cascaded
I started to smile
When others were hurt
The devil had taken over
And made me a pervert
But slowly I began to realize
The change in me
The transformation in myself
I could now see
And now I want to be that child again
How I wish I could
Get back to those smiles and giggles
Get back to my childhood
